What Is Mudjacking?
How mudjacking works for McCleary homeowners.
Mudjacking (also called slabjacking) is a technique that lifts sunken concrete by pumping a cement-based slurry beneath the slab through small drilled holes. It is a cost-effective alternative to full slab replacement. The technique works on driveways, sidewalks, patios, garage floors, and pool decks.
How Much Does Mudjacking Cost in McCleary?
What to expect when budgeting for mudjacking in McCleary, WA.
Mudjacking in McCleary typically costs $3 to $6 per square foot, or $500 to $1,500 for a typical residential project. The exact price depends on the slab size, the amount of settlement, and how easy it is to access the area.
Mudjacking estimate range in McCleary: roughly $3 to $6 per sq ft, or about $500 to $1,500 for many residential jobs.
These are general estimates, not fixed quotes for McCleary. Final pricing depends on slab size, settlement depth, access, and method selection.
Pool deck repairs in McCleary tend to cost $1,000 to $3,000 due to the larger surface area. A settled walkway section is more affordable, typically $200 to $600.
Polyurethane foam injection tends to cost a bit more than traditional mudjacking, but it cures faster and puts less weight on the soil underneath. Ask each McCleary contractor whether their quote includes addressing the underlying soil issue, not just lifting the slab.

What to Look for in a Mudjacking Contractor
Verify Credentials
Before hiring any mudjacking contractor in McCleary, confirm they carry general liability insurance and meet local licensing requirements. Ask for proof. Reputable contractors won't hesitate to show it.
Understand What You're Paying For
Request an itemized estimate that breaks down labor, materials, and any additional charges like mobilization or patching. This makes it easier to compare bids from different contractors.
Ask About Previous Work
Ask if the contractor has photos of recent mudjacking projects similar to yours. Before-and-after images give you a realistic sense of what to expect. References from McCleary homeowners are even better.
Warranty Details
Not all warranties are equal. Some cover only the leveling work, while others include the injected material and soil stabilization. Ask what happens if the slab settles again within the warranty period.
